The derby as a starting point,” said Youssouf Fofana on the eve of AC Milan v Lecce, a Serie A Matchday 6 fixture. Let’s build from here, especially after Sunday night’s win against Inter, aiming for continuity and to secure our third consecutive victory in the league. Lecce, managed by Gotti, is coming to San Siro, with the match kicking off at 20:45 CEST. It’s the perfect opportunity to win again and to confirm our progress and the positive feelings from the Derby.

It’s been a “short week” of work for our players, who gathered on Tuesday to begin preparations for the clash against the Salentini. A winning team doesn’t change, so it’s highly likely that most of the starting lineup from the derby will be confirmed for the match against Lecce, with Tomori and Gabbia at the heart of the defence. Morale is high, providing the perfect boost to continue performing well. Calabria is close to fitness but seems more likely to feature against Leverkusen in the Champions League. Morata is also doubtful, as confirmed by the coach at the press conference, due to a knock sustained during training. Abraham is expected to start.

Fonseca spoke in the press conference: “The victory in the derby only makes sense if we win against Lecce and confirm our progress. We’re facing a dangerous match; it’s more complicated to manage because we need to make it clear to the players that we must be the same and play in the same way. We’re at a point where we can’t afford mistakes, we need to win. Furthermore, we still feel far from 100%; we’ve improved, but we can and must do even better”.
